新媒体公司学什么编程技术

fiy 其他 36

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    新媒体公司在学习编程技术时需要掌握的技术多种多样,以下是一些值得关注的编程技术:

    1. 前端开发技术:新媒体公司通常需要开发网站或移动应用程序,因此需要掌握HTML、CSS和JavaScript等前端开发技术。同时,掌握一些流行的前端框架和库,如React、Angular和Vue.js,可以提高开发效率和用户体验。

    2. 后端开发技术:新媒体公司需要具备一定的后端开发能力,以处理数据存储、用户验证和服务器端逻辑等任务。掌握常用的后端编程语言,如Python、Java或Node.js,并熟悉常用的后端框架和数据库技术,如Django、Spring和MySQL,对于构建可靠的后端系统至关重要。

    3. 数据分析和人工智能技术:新媒体公司需要分析大量的数据,以了解用户行为和趋势。因此,掌握数据分析技术和人工智能算法是必要的。了解数据处理和可视化工具,如Python的Pandas和Matplotlib,以及机器学习和深度学习技术,如TensorFlow和PyTorch,可以帮助公司从数据中获取更多洞察力。

    4. 移动应用开发技术:随着智能手机的普及,移动应用已成为新媒体公司不可或缺的一部分。掌握iOS或Android的开发技术,如Swift或Kotlin,可以帮助公司开发出吸引人的移动应用程序,与用户更好地进行互动。

    5. 云计算和DevOps技术:云计算已成为新媒体公司存储和处理大量数据的首选方式。了解云平台,如AWS、Azure或Google Cloud,并熟悉容器技术和自动化部署工具,如Docker和Kubernetes,可以提高公司的效率和可扩展性。

    6. 安全技术:新媒体公司需要保护用户数据的安全和隐私。了解常见的网络安全威胁和防御技术,如加密、身份验证和网络防火墙,可以帮助公司建立安全的系统和保护用户的利益。

    总之,新媒体公司需要学习多种编程技术,以满足不同的需求和挑战。掌握这些技术将使公司能够开发创新的产品和提供优质的服务,保持竞争优势。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    作为新媒体公司,学习一些编程技术是非常重要的,以便更好地应对日益发展的数字化媒体行业。以下是新媒体公司应该学习的一些编程技术。

    1. 前端开发:前端开发是构建用户界面的关键技术。学习HTML、CSS和JavaScript等前端开发技术可以帮助公司设计和开发响应式网站、移动应用程序和其他数字媒体产品。同时,了解前端框架如React和Angular等,可以提高开发效率和用户体验。

    2. 后端开发:后端开发是支持网站和应用程序的关键技术。学习一些后端开发技术如Python、Java、PHP和.NET等可以帮助公司构建强大的服务器端和数据库系统,以支持用户管理、数据存储和业务逻辑等功能。

    3. 数据分析:在数字媒体行业中,数据分析是关键的竞争优势。学习数据分析技术如SQL、Python数据分析库(如Pandas和NumPy)以及数据可视化工具(如Tableau和D3.js),可以帮助公司收集、处理和分析大量的用户数据,从而优化产品和服务。

    4. 移动应用开发:随着移动互联网的兴起,移动应用程序成为新媒体公司不可或缺的一部分。学习移动应用开发技术如iOS开发(使用Swift或Objective-C)和Android开发(使用Java或Kotlin)可以帮助公司开发跨平台的移动应用程序,以满足用户的需求。

    5. 人工智能和机器学习:人工智能和机器学习技术在新媒体行业中有着广泛的应用。学习一些人工智能和机器学习技术如自然语言处理、图像识别和推荐系统等,可以帮助公司开发智能化的产品和服务,提高用户体验和精确度。

    总的来说,新媒体公司应该学习一些前端开发、后端开发、数据分析、移动应用开发以及人工智能和机器学习等编程技术,以适应数字化媒体行业的发展趋势,并提供更好的产品和服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在新媒体公司工作,学习一些编程技术可以提高工作效率和开发创新的能力。以下是一些在新媒体公司学习的编程技术:

    1. 网页开发技术:学习HTML、CSS和JavaScript等前端开发技术,可以帮助你构建吸引人的网页和交互式用户界面。掌握响应式设计和移动端开发技术也是必要的。

    2. 后端开发技术:学习一门后端开发语言,如Python、Java或PHP等,以及相关的框架和库,如Django、Spring、Laravel等。这些技术可以帮助你构建功能强大的后台系统和数据库。

    3. 数据分析和可视化技术:学习使用Python的数据分析和可视化库,如NumPy、Pandas和Matplotlib等,可以帮助你处理和分析大量的数据,并将结果以可视化的方式展示出来。

    4. 移动应用开发技术:学习iOS和Android平台的应用开发技术,如Swift、Java和React Native等,可以帮助你开发移动应用程序,并与用户进行更好的互动。

    5. 数据库管理技术:学习使用关系型数据库,如MySQL和PostgreSQL,以及非关系型数据库,如MongoDB和Redis等。熟悉数据库的设计和管理可以帮助你存储和管理大量的数据。

    6. 人工智能和机器学习技术:学习一些人工智能和机器学习的基础知识和技术,如Python的Scikit-learn和TensorFlow等库。这些技术可以帮助你构建智能推荐系统、自然语言处理和图像识别等应用。

    7. 自动化工具和脚本编程:学习使用自动化工具和脚本编程,如Shell脚本、Python的Selenium和BeautifulSoup等库。这些技术可以帮助你自动化一些重复性的任务,提高工作效率。

    在学习编程技术时,可以通过在线教程、视频教程、参加编程培训班或自学等方式进行。同时,不断实践和项目经验也是提高编程技术的重要途径。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部